Your phone connects fine. Another laptop in the house connects fine. But this one laptop either can't see the network at all, or drops the connection every few minutes.
When every other device is fine on the same network, the problem is inside this specific laptop not the router, and not your internet plan.
How to Confirm It's the Laptop, Not the Network
- Check if a phone, tablet, or another laptop connects to the same WiFi normally at the same time and location.
- Move closer to the router if the laptop still fails to detect or holds the connection for under a minute, distance isn't the cause.
- Check Device Manager (Windows) under Network Adapters for a yellow warning icon next to the WiFi adapter.
The Two Real Causes Software and Hardware
- Driver-level fault- the WiFi adapter driver is outdated, corrupted, or was overwritten during a Windows update. Shows as WiFi working intermittently, or the adapter disappearing from Device Manager entirely after a restart.
- Hardware-level fault - the WiFi module itself, a small card inside the laptop, is physically failing. Shows as WiFi not detecting any networks at all, even ones nearby, regardless of driver reinstalls.
The distinction matters, because a driver fix takes minutes and costs nothing, while a module replacement is a hardware repair.
What to Try Before Booking a Repair
- Update or reinstall the WiFi adapter driver directly from the laptop manufacturer's website, not just via Windows Update.
- In Device Manager, right-click the WiFi adapter, choose Uninstall, then restart Windows reinstalls a fresh driver automatically.
- Check that airplane mode is off and, on models that have one, that the physical WiFi switch is fully on.
If none of this restores a stable connection, and the adapter doesn't reliably detect any network at all, the WiFi module itself likely needs replacement.
